Material Science and Construction
The visible materials imply a dense, high-quality wool felt construction. Each wheel exhibits a consistent, tightly packed fiber structure, crucial for effective polishing. This density prevents rapid disintegration under pressure, a common issue with lower-grade felt alternatives. The inherent softness of wool felt, combined with its ability to hold polishing compounds, makes it ideal for delicate surfaces.
This robust construction translates directly into extended operational life. Users can expect these wheels to maintain their shape and abrasive properties through multiple applications. A durable tool is a cost-effective tool.
Compared to synthetic felt or cotton buffing wheels, wool felt offers a unique balance of firmness and flexibility. It conforms to contours without losing its structural integrity, a significant advantage when working on intricate designs or curved surfaces. This is a clear upgrade.

The Mandrel System: Connectivity and Stability
Each polishing wheel is designed for use with the included 3mm mandrels. These mandrels are visible as sturdy metal shafts with a screw-in attachment mechanism, ensuring a secure fit for the felt wheels. A stable connection is paramount for safe and effective operation. Loose wheels are dangerous.
This standardized 3mm (1/8 inch) shank diameter ensures broad compatibility with most rotary
tools and handheld drills. Users will find these wheels integrate seamlessly into existing toolkits. No special adapters are needed. This universal fit eliminates compatibility concerns, making the kit accessible to a wider audience.
Unlike systems that rely on friction-fit or adhesive attachments, the screw-in design of these mandrels provides a reliable and consistent connection. This minimizes wobble and vibration during high-speed rotation, leading to a smoother finish and reduced user fatigue. Stability improves precision.
Performance in Action: Achieving Mirror Finishes
The primary function of these wool felt wheels is to achieve a mirror-like finish. This is accomplished by using them in conjunction with appropriate polishing compounds, which the felt material effectively holds and distributes. The fine abrasive action gently removes microscopic imperfections. It reveals underlying luster.
For wood finishing, the ability of these wheels to buff out fine sanding marks and prepare the surface for a flawless stain or topcoat is invaluable. The felt's inherent properties help to minimize dust generation, creating a cleaner working environment and reducing the risk of airborne particles settling into a wet finish. Cleanliness is key.
Compared to cloth buffing wheels, wool felt tends to hold polishing compounds more effectively, releasing them gradually for a more consistent and prolonged polishing action. This reduces the need for frequent compound reapplication, streamlining the polishing process. Efficiency is improved.
Durability and Maintenance
The visible density of the felt suggests good durability. While felt wheels are consumable items, the quality of the material indicates they will withstand repeated use before needing replacement. Proper care extends their life. This is a long-term investment.
Maintenance involves cleaning the wheels to remove spent compound and debris, which can be done with a stiff brush or by running them against a dressing stick. This prevents clogging and maintains the wheel's effectiveness. Regular cleaning ensures peak performance. It prolongs utility.
Unlike cheaper, less dense felt wheels that quickly lose their shape or shed fibers, these appear designed for resilience. The investment in higher-quality felt means fewer replacements over time, offering better long-term value. This reduces operational costs.
